(3)回答問題型閱讀一一2024屆中考英語閱讀理解提分要義

提分要點r

Step1審核標題,推測主題

標題是對文章主題的概括,它能給人以啟發(fā)、聯(lián)想和提示。

Step2瀏覽全文,掌握全貌

快速初讀文章,掌握文章大意,特別注意每段的起始句和末尾句。

Step3瀏覽題目,復(fù)讀全文,捕捉信息

先快速瀏覽文后題目,帶著問題去復(fù)讀,標記重要信息,注意有關(guān)的人物事件、時間地

點起因(即5個W:who,what,when,where,why)及一些定義、數(shù)據(jù)等。注意分析和邏輯

推理。

Step4明確要求,先易后難

復(fù)讀全文后,對比重要信息及題目要求,確定明顯、有把握的題目,對于稍難的題再查

閱短文,找出依據(jù)。

Step5讀全文核對答案

將閱讀和答題時所得信息歸納整合,再讀短文,要用全文主題思想思考各題目,研究其

內(nèi)在聯(lián)系和邏輯關(guān)系,看是否前后一致、語言知識是否和原文匹配、是否符合邏輯等。

答題注意事項:

?看清問題類型:

一般疑問句需要用Yes或N。來回答,其余都用文中具體信息來回答?;卮疬x擇疑問句要

注意題干中是否有or。

答題要求:

能箍略回答的題,盡量簡略回答;

書寫要規(guī)范(句子開頭首字母要大寫;標點符號要規(guī)范、正確;單詞拼寫要正確無誤單

詞書寫要認真);

檢查和調(diào)整。應(yīng)對照題目再次檢查填寫的答案,根據(jù)需要對句子中的人稱、單復(fù)數(shù)、時

態(tài)、語態(tài)、詞性、主謂搭配等作出適當?shù)恼{(diào)整。
